Sql server SQL Server 2014数据库中缺少db_创建者角色

Sql server SQL Server 2014数据库中缺少db_创建者角色,sql-server,sql-server-2014,Sql Server,Sql Server 2014,如果这个问题暴露了我的经验不足,我深表歉意 我正在尝试创建一个实用程序C#应用程序来备份和恢复本地数据库。应用程序使用指定用户名和密码的连接字符串;用户属于db\u所有者角色 备份可以工作,但恢复不能。用户没有还原的权限。我使用SQL Server Management Studio 2014查看是否可以将用户添加到db_creator角色,但该角色不可用 缺少db\u creator角色的可能解释是什么?是否可以再次创建或添加角色?如果您说该用户属于db_所有者,则表明您可能找错了位置。db_

如果这个问题暴露了我的经验不足,我深表歉意

我正在尝试创建一个实用程序C#应用程序来备份和恢复本地数据库。应用程序使用指定用户名和密码的连接字符串;用户属于
db\u所有者
角色

备份可以工作,但恢复不能。用户没有还原的权限。我使用SQL Server Management Studio 2014查看是否可以将用户添加到
db_creator
角色,但该角色不可用


缺少
db\u creator
角色的可能解释是什么?是否可以再次创建或添加角色?

如果您说该用户属于db_所有者,则表明您可能找错了位置。db_owner是数据库级别的角色,而dbcreator是服务器级别的角色。你在服务器级别检查过这个角色是否存在吗?@Ben Thul:非常感谢!我确实找错地方了。你说用户属于db_所有者,这表明你找错地方了。db_owner是数据库级别的角色,而dbcreator是服务器级别的角色。你在服务器级别检查过这个角色是否存在吗?@Ben Thul:非常感谢!我确实找错地方了。